Abstract

A medical device with a radially compressible and expandable lattice structure ( 10 ) contains at least one closed cell ( 15 ) delimited in each case by four webs ( 11, 12, 13, 14 ) coupled to one another in one piece, of which at least one web ( 11, 12, 13, 14 ) is embodied as a stabilisation web ( 11, 13 ) with a first web width b 1 and at least two further webs ( 11, 12, 13, 14 ) are embodied as connecting webs ( 12, 14 ) with a second web width b 2 , wherein the connecting webs ( 12, 14 ) are arranged inside the cell ( 15 ) so that they lie parallel opposite one another and are connected to one another by the stabilisation webs ( 11, 13 ) and wherein the ratio b 1 /b 2 between the first web width b 1 and the second web width b 2 is at least 1.2.

Claims (15)

1. A medical device comprising a radially compressible and expandable lattice structure, including at least one closed cell delimited by four webs coupled to one another in one piece, of which at least one web is a stabilisation web with a first web width b 1 and at least two further webs are connecting webs with a second web width b 2 , wherein the connecting webs of the cell are arranged parallel to and opposite one another and are connected to one another by a stabilisation web and wherein a ratio b 1 /b 2 between the first web width b 1 and the second web width b 2 is at least 1.2, wherein the lattice structure comprises a plurality of adjacent closed cells, the stabilisation webs of which are connected to one another in an aligned manner such that at least one row of stabilisation webs is formed which is wound in a helical shape around a longitudinal axis of the lattice structure, wherein the connecting webs are substantially S-shaped.

2. The device of claim 1 , wherein the ratio b 1 /b 2 between the first web width b 1 and the second web width b 2 is at least 1.5.

3. The device of claim 1 , wherein two of said four webs are employed as stabilisation webs.

4. The device of claim 1 , wherein at least two rows of stabilisation webs are formed, which are connected to one another by respective connecting webs.

5. The device of claim 4 , wherein the connecting webs are arranged at regular intervals between the rows of stabilisation webs.

6. The device of claim 1 wherein the connecting webs of adjacent closed cells are arranged parallel to one another.

7. The device of claim 1 , wherein the stabilisation webs have a substantially linear course.

8. The device of claim 1 , wherein the stabilisation webs have a first web length l 1 and the connecting webs have a second web length l 2 , wherein the first web length l 1 and the second web length l 2 are different.

9. The device of claim 8 , wherein a ratio of the first web length l 1 to the second web length l 2 (l 1 /l 2 ) is at least 1.2.

10. The device of claim 8 , wherein a ratio of the first web length l 1 to the second web length l 2 (l 1 /l 2 ) is at least 4.

11. The device according to claim 8 , wherein a ratio of the second web length l 2 to the first web length l 1 (l 2 /l 1 ) is at least 1.2.

12. The device according to claim 8 , wherein a ratio of the second web length l 2 to the first web length l 1 (l 2 /l 1 ) is at least 4.

13. The device of claim 1 , wherein in a circumferential direction, the lattice structure comprises at least 6 connecting webs.

14. The device of claim 1 , wherein in a circumferential direction, the lattice structure comprises at the utmost 120 connecting webs.

15. The device of claim 1 , wherein the second web width b 2 is at the utmost 35 μm.
